Output efcad8607d8ffc9026f35f26494785c3e66d2a1124b04c6358da8a1af626bab6:8

value
4638452
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 64ed8f19e0ff0d8fad450b2f10306c2b115e60a5 OP_EQUALVERIFY OP_CHECKSIG
address
1ACfA57eBTb6rb4ViX2WWdv5ootBMGXf8F
transaction
efcad8607d8ffc9026f35f26494785c3e66d2a1124b04c6358da8a1af626bab6
spent
true